Tree removal services involve the careful cutting and removal of trees that are dead, diseased, or pose a safety risk. These professionals assess the condition of trees and determine the best approach to safely eliminate them without damaging nearby structures, power lines, or other landscaping features. The process often includes pruning and dismantling large branches or entire trees, ensuring that the job is completed efficiently and safely. Tree removal is an important step in maintaining a healthy and aesthetically pleasing property, especially when trees become hazardous or obstructive.
This service helps address a variety of problems that can arise with trees on residential or commercial properties. Overgrown or unstable trees can threaten the safety of people and property, especially during storms or high winds. Diseased or decayed trees may be at risk of falling unexpectedly, causing damage or injury. Additionally, trees that are too close to buildings or utility lines can interfere with power supply or pose a fire hazard. Removing problematic trees can also improve the health and growth of remaining trees and plants, creating a safer and more attractive landscape.

The overview below groups typical Tree Removal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Sarasota, FL.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Tree Removals - These jobs typically cost between $250 and $600 for many smaller trees or routine removals. Most projects in this range involve trees under 20 feet tall or with limited complexity. Fewer jobs fall into the highest tiers, which are reserved for larger or more challenging removals.
Medium-Sized Tree Removal - For trees between 20 and 40 feet, local service providers often charge between $600 and $1,200. Many projects land in this middle range, especially for trees with moderate height and complexity. Larger or more difficult jobs can push costs higher but are less common.
Larger or Complex Tree Removals - Larger trees over 40 feet or those in hard-to-access locations can cost from $1,200 to $3,000 or more. These projects are less frequent and usually involve additional equipment or safety measures. The most extensive jobs, such as hazardous or storm-damaged trees, can exceed $5,000.
Full Tree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of a tree can range from $3,000 to over $10,000, depending on the size and species of the tree, as well as site conditions. Many projects in this category are extensive and involve significant planning, with fewer jobs reaching the highest end of the spectrum.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
